rapid resume logic

This Directed system will store its current state to non-volatile memory. If power is lost and then reconnected, the system will recall the stored state from memory. This applies to all states of the system including arm, disarm, and panic mode.

troubleshooting

The ignition comes on, but the starter will not crank. Does it start with the key in the ignition? If so, does the vehicle have an engine immobilizer?

Will it start with the brake pedal depressed? (Make sure to disconnect the brake shutdown when performing this test.) If so, it may have a brake/starter interlock.

Is the correct starter wire being energized? Check by ener- gizing it yourself with a fused test lead.
